What is the salary of a Tax Claim Director? In the United States, a Tax Claim Director earns an average salary of $47,032. The salary range for a Tax Claim Director is usually between $38,379 and $58,621 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$61,500. The highest Tax Claim Director salary in the United States was $61,500. The average hourly pay for a Tax Claim Director is $22.61.
Employers paying the highest salary for a Tax Claim Director job are Pike County (PA), Butler County (PA) and Cumberland County (PA).
